| Description |
|
stageManager only checks the name of an actor and not its command line arguments to see whether an instance already exists or not. This test breaks for the current enuActor 0.7.9 and above, since there can be at most four (4) instances of enuActor for SM1, SM2, SM3, and / or SM4. |
